Output f0c27fc7ab0ebf81b25811d0beccff8f3431c0321d7851b29d8358e8082fb7c5:0

value
20838502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af3a1ea829f243237cc685dd72c41adbbba9f3c1 OP_EQUAL
address
3HfXoLyzNNudLpSVhLfkAh8QqfJsX8t7RA
transaction
f0c27fc7ab0ebf81b25811d0beccff8f3431c0321d7851b29d8358e8082fb7c5
spent
true